Transaction 7870947e6b21645c44ddec12066aafe7b67f8418575038d643cc7f552c5f253e
1 Input
2 Outputs
- 7870947e6b21645c44ddec12066aafe7b67f8418575038d643cc7f552c5f253e:0
- 7870947e6b21645c44ddec12066aafe7b67f8418575038d643cc7f552c5f253e:1
value 172778
address 3HuCDDU4VjBfgXVieUSQnMg5rkH11gdExc
value 9395664
address 1ArRz7fFiRJhMCCu3eMVhseoXX1WkzSEJJ